Just nu i M3-nätverket
Jump to content

skriva: ^1 i excel


Grains

Recommended Posts

Hej. Jag undrar hur man gör upphöjt i excel(vill att den skall godskänna "sin^-1" vilket den inte tycks göra.

 

//Templar

 

Link to comment
Share on other sites

Ur hjälpen

 

Formula Description (Result)

=SIN(PI()) Sine of pi radians (0, approximately)

=SIN(PI()/2) Sine of pi/2 radians (1)

=SIN(30*PI()/180) Sine of 30 degrees (0.5)

=SIN(RADIANS(30)) Sine of 30 degrees (0.5)

 

 

edit:

det räcker alltså inte bra med "sin"

[inlägget ändrat 2005-03-17 18:21:10 av lillen_009]

Link to comment
Share on other sites

Tycker det borde vara där inne någonstanns men får inte ordning på just sin^-1. Tyckte att: =SIN(UPPHÖJT.TILL(-1))1 borde funkat men inte då...

 

//Templar

 

Link to comment
Share on other sites

räcker med att du kollar på en miniräknare som kostar mer än 200:- så ser du på de flesta att det står sin^-1 över sinus tangenten. Men däremot måste det stå ett tal efter detta för att det skall funka tex.:

 

sin[upphöjt till -1][ett tal] --> sin^(-1)[tal] (tror jag d blir)

 

Är ju det som är problemet, värden skrivs in olika på miniräknare och dator eftersom att man har "^" tecken för upphöjt vilket inte excel tar emot.

 

Tycker det är riktigt skummt att det inte är lättare att hitta denna funktionen i excel med tanke på hur vanlig den är inom mattematiken...

 

edit: det du har skrivit lillen är:

SIN(4)^-1 vilket är samma sak som

SIN(0,25)

 

//Templar

[inlägget ändrat 2005-03-17 19:53:20 av Templar]

Link to comment
Share on other sites

Om jag förstår dig rätt letar du inte efter (sin)^(-1) utan inversfunktionen till sinus, arcus sinus, som ofta skrivs arcsin och även sin^-1 (men -1 här betyder inte upphöjt till -1 utan det betyder att det är inversen). Mao om sin x = y så är arcsin y = x

 

Enligt Google finns inte arcsin i Excel, men däremot arctan (atn) så du kan använda att:

 

arcsin(x) = atn(x/sqr(-x * x + 1))

 

Link to comment
Share on other sites

ehh, är sin^-1 = arcsin? mmhm kanske det.

 

Jag tolkar det som 1/sin(...)

Men det kan vara mitt misstag.

och som jag skrev i Templar andra tråd, vilket då kan vara fel, är ju att

x^(-1) = 1/x

 

mmh, fasiken...

 

en till, om min tanke stämmer, om det nu inte är arcsin som avses, går det nog även att skriva som (sin(...))^(-1)

/T

 

Even when we know we´ll never find the answers, we have to keep on asking questions.

 

 

[inlägget ändrat 2005-03-17 20:12:59 av Monshi]

Link to comment
Share on other sites

Detta var tydligen en svårare nöt än vad jag trodde att knäcka.

 

Testade att skriva som du sa zerblat:

=atn(1/sqr(-1*1+1))

 

Uppfattade jag det rätt? Resultatet på det blir

"#namn?"....

 

Och när man gör som dig Monishi blir resultatet på

1/(sin1)=57

 

Men när man tar på räknaren:

sin^-1=90

 

Någon mer ide? Med tanke på att excel är räknarprog så borde ju denna funktionen ligga någonstanns...

 

//Templar

 

Link to comment
Share on other sites

Nu har jag kommit på vad som är fel och vet ej om dettta går o lösa med excel utan inblandning av VRB.

 

Efter mycket testande upptäckte jag att excel faktist tog emot ARCSIN(eller är det bara som det ser ut kanske?) men detta blev ändå fel av någon anledning. Efter mycket testande på miniräknaren visade det sig att jag får samma resultat som excel när jag har miniräknaren inställd på radianer men fick rätt när den är inställd på degree.

 

Så nu undrar jag om man kan ställa om räknesättet till degree? Borde det inte funka med något stil med:

 

=REST(A7;360)-(ARCSIN(SIN(REST(B7;360)+REST(180;360)-REST(A7;360))*D7/REST(H7;360)))

 

Men får fortfarande samma resultat.... Gör jag något fel. Formeln ser ut såhär:

 

TH= TT-sin^-1(sin(w+180-TT)*V/TAS)

 

och här är senaste .xls:

 

http://hem.passagen.se/hunter_wow/flightplan2.xls

 

Litar på att någon kan knäcka d nu när vi vet vad felet är.....

 

//Templar

 

[inlägget ändrat 2005-03-17 23:07:30 av Templar]

Link to comment
Share on other sites

Problem löst, tro d eller ej. Slutgiltliga formlerna blev:

 

TH= (A7*PI()/180-ARCSIN(SIN((B7+180-A7)*PI()/180)*(D7/H7)))*180/PI()

 

och

 

GS=H7-ARCCOS(SIN(SIN((B7+180-A7)*PI()/180)*D7/H7))+D7*COS((B7+180-A7)*PI()/180)

 

Tack för all hjälp :D och sorry för all spamming jag orsakar =/

 

Och med tanke på att man inte får skapa flera fråga samma sak på de olika sektionerna så skulle jag vilja passa på att efterlysa lite hjälp här: //eforum.idg.se/viewmsg.asp?EntriesId=690554

 

Känns som om jag postade d i fel sektion med tanke på dålig response och därför jag tar upp det.....

 

//Templar

 

Link to comment
Share on other sites

Tack för all hjälp :D och sorry för all spamming jag orsakar =/

 

Spammar? bah! Du skall ha stort tack för att du postade lösningen. Väldigt många skriver bara "Nu har jag löst det!". utan att skriva hur. Säkert ännu fler skriver inget alls.

 

Link to comment
Share on other sites

Med tanke på att du får resultatet i radianer så borde det räcka med

=ARCSIN(X)*180/PI()

där X är ditt sinusvärde

 

Vet inte riktigt vad resten av din formel gör. Men det kanske framgår om man följer dina trådar, eller?

 

 

Link to comment
Share on other sites

Snarare är det nog så att det är en omvandling till radianer för mycket.

Om svaret skall vara i grader bör formeln se ut så här:

TH= A7-ARCSIN(SIN((B7+180-A7)*PI()/180)*(D7/H7)))*180/PI()

 

/Pär B

 

Link to comment
Share on other sites

Din formel Pär ger exakt samma resultat som den jag angav. Men däremot var det något fel på GS formeln som en friend till mig upptäckte. Blev något fel eftersom att den jag angav tolkade de tecken som skulle vara i radianer som grader (V och TAS). Men nu SKALL den vara rätt, testat många exempel nu:

 

GS=H7*COS(ARCSIN(SIN((B7+180-A7)*PI()/180)*D7/H7))+D7*COS((B7+180-A7)*PI()/180)

 

//Templar

[inlägget ändrat 2005-03-18 19:12:43 av Templar]

Link to comment
Share on other sites

Archived

This topic is now archived and is closed to further replies.



×
×
  • Create New...